well. good news. my wife got a Career!

we are stoked.

my wife got a local nursing job. done and done!!!

it's been an interesting road with her walking away from her life in commercial financing..and taking a new path.

new schooling--> tossing the dice to get into a local nursing school. (66 open spots for thousands of applicants), then coming out the other side and finding out that a nursing job is not an easy gig to land. she even applied to positions in texas!! we figured a couple of years apart would be acceptable. we were lucky, no school loans, so the job search wasnt panicked.

in the end, she got a job in wine country! Sonoma county. she will have the same commute as myself..for a little bit at least. maybe we move, maybe she transfers..dunno.

one step at a time.

So is it hard to get the first job in nursing? I always thought that was an in-demand profession?
__________________
1989 3.2 Carrera coupe; 1988 Westy Vanagon, Zetec; 1986 E28 M30; 1994 W124; 2004 S211
What? Uh . . . “he” and “him”?
Old 04-21-2015, 01:09 PM
  Pelican Parts Catalog | Tech Articles | Promos & Specials    Reply With Quote #12 (permalink)
 
Registered
 
Join Date: Jan 2004
Location: Texas
Posts: 11,257
it is..
many Hospitals partner with the school for 'pipeline action'....
but like everywhere..most prefer experience..
do well in your clinical /ward rotations..
schmooze & do lunch...

it's really a thankless job these days..
PT treat you like a servant...
Dr. blame you for the rest..
and your up to your ears doing paperwork to cover every bodies butt..
burn out rate is high..
best to specialize ..better pay / or the excitement of making a difference..
get into the ER ,ICU, Peds..
even better IMHO..
get into Hospital Admin..

My wife is an 30 year plus RN, MSN working on her Doctorate. She tells everyone, if your going into nursing, to get the BSN vs a two year degree. More hospitals are requiring it now a days.
